MG Leah G. Lauderback
U.S. Space Force
Director of Intelligence, Surveillance and Reconnaissance, Headquarters
Maj. Gen. Leah G. Lauderback is the Director of Intelligence, Surveillance and Reconnaissance, Headquarters U.S. Space Force, the Pentagon, Arlington, Virginia. In this capacity, she serves as the Senior Intelligence Advisor to the Chief of Space Operations and is responsible to the Secretary of the Air Force and Chief of Space Operations for policy formulation, planning, evaluation, oversight and leadership of Space Force intelligence, surveillance and reconnaissance capabilities.
Maj. Gen. Lauderback received her commission in 1993 from Clemson University. Her career as an intelligence officer spans the strategic, tactical and operational levels of war throughout the Pacific, Central, and European theaters of operation. She commanded at the Wing, Group and Squadron levels, served as the Senior Military Assistant to the Under Secretary of Defense for Intelligence, and led as the Director of Intelligence for the Combined Joint Task Force-Operation Inherent Resolve, Southwest Asia. She is a graduate and former instructor of the U.S. Air Force Weapons School. Her operational tours include the Implementation Force – Bosnia Herzegovina, operations Southern Watch, Iraqi Freedom, Odyssey Dawn and Inherent Resolve.
